Chelsea Flower District
Looking for a flower market in Manhattan? 28th Street between 6th and 7th avenue is the place you will see and smell fresh flowers, trees and plants. The entire avenue called Chelsea Flower Market is a gem for those who want to get the best and fresh-cut seasonal flowers, plants, silk flowers, supplies and more.
Early flower lovers can get fresh flowers in New York City as the stores open from 4 am to 12 pm. (Stores for silk flowers and supplies open till 4:30pm). Between 5am and 8am, the flower district is crowded with florists and customers who have licenses and business accounts to get the fresh and best quality flowers. After 8am till 12 pm, non-florists, housewives and other shoppers visit the market for the flowers at a good deal.
Unlike your local deli shops, flowers from the market are fresh and last longer. You can get various kinds of flowers as well as exotic products at a wholesale price.
The downside is quantity. Most stores don’t sell per stem. You have to purchase more than a bunch or a dozen. Prices are not listed. Though some stores accept a credit card, bringing cash and negotiating with owners is recommended.
Can’t make time during weekdays due to work? Don’t worry! The market is open Monday through Saturday. Plan your flower shopping on weekend.
